Issues with Canon Ds1 Mk2

Hello,

I have an issue with the connection of the shutter cable to the Canon Ds1 Mk2 camera, when connected, the camera losees all functions, it cannot autofocus, cannot meter light and adjust shutter speed/apreture and all buttons are inactive.
The camera actually takes the pictures when commanded by the head/papywizard but if focus or light change it cannot compensate for it is "locked" in the last settings before the connection was made.
If I remove the jack from the panogear head or the RS 80N3 plug from the camera it goes back to normal.
Also when plugged in, the little 'in focus' indicator inside the viewfinder turns on even if the image is out of focus.

Re: Issues with Canon Ds1 Mk2

Probably, the "Ground" and the "Tip" are in contact somewhere.
For Canon's this cause a continuous contact to the Shutter and then all normal operations of your camera are blocked.
